About this course

With the increasing industry demand for inclusive education, this course provides a competitive edge for career advancement in education. The course covers topics such as understanding diversity, promoting cultural competence, and creating an inclusive curriculum. Learners will gain practical skills in recognizing and addressing bias, promoting accessibility, and creating a positive classroom culture. By completing this course, educators will be better prepared to meet the needs of all students, promoting equity and excellence in education.

Course Details

• Understanding Diversity and Inclusion: An Overview
• Inclusive Teaching Strategies for a Positive Classroom Environment
• Cultural Competence in Education: Breaking Barriers and Building Bridges
• Addressing Bias and Stereotypes in the Classroom
• Universal Design for Learning: Creating Accessible and Engaging Content
• Fostering Student Empowerment and Self-Advocacy
• Restorative Justice Practices in Classroom Management
• Supporting English Language Learners in Mainstream Classrooms
• Collaborating with Families and Community Resources for Inclusive Education
